Effect of temperature and salt stress on seed germination and seedling growth of oil-sunflower
摘要
Abstract
Effects of temperature and concentration of salt stress were studied on germination energy, germination rate and physiological - biochemical characteristics of the seedlings of oil - sunflowers. Experiment demonstrated that; under the same temperature, with increased salt concentration, germination energy and germination rate of oil - sunflowers were decreased; germination time was extended; growth of radicles was inhibited; length of young buds and fresh weight of seedlings were decreased. Relative seeping of electrolyte of leaves- and roots of seedlings and activities of SOD and POD increased initially and then decreased after that. Under the same concentration of salt stress, germination energy and germination rate of oil - sunflowers increased with the higher temperature, which showed the thermophilus characteristics of oil - sunflowers. This experiment demonstrated that during the germination of oil - sunflower seeds, the salt stress under high - temperature or mild - temperature was beneficial to seeds germination, and the seedlings adapted better to salt stress.关键词
